What liturgies and music are used in our campus worship?

 

A variety of genres are used in our worship life at Concordia College. We seek to use the best music and resources in a wide variety of genres which give voice not only to the Concordia community, but also to the whole communion of saints.

 

The hymnals used in our worship include the Lutheran Book of Worship, the Hymnal Supplement, and With One Voice. We regularly use liturgies found in these sources. We also incorporate elements of liturgies from around the globe.

Our worship includes, on a regular or occasional basis:

The vocal choirs on campus:

  • Concordia Choir
  • Chapel Choir
  • Bel Canto Choir
  • Freshmen Choir
  • Liturgical Choir

The hand bell choirs:

  • Tintinnabula
  • Campana

The college instrumental ensembles:

  • Concert Band
  • Cobber Concert Band
  • Jazz Ensemble
  • Concordia College Orchestra

The contemporary worship bands:

  • Temple Band
  • Borning Cry

Smaller vocal and instrumental ensembles and soloists also offer music in worship.
